Q. How to investigate aortic stenosis by Exercise Testing?
Exercise testing is relatively contraindicated in patients with aortic stenosis. Its diagnostic accuracy to pick up additional coronary artery disease is limited in view of baseline ECG changes and left ventricular hypertrophy. Exercise testing should not be performed in symptomatic patients. It is safe to do in asymptomatic patients provided it is supervised by an experienced physician and ECG and blood pressure are closely monitored. While prognostic information of exercise induced ECG changes is uncertain-it can provide data about patient's exercise capacity and exercise induced hypotension. Limited exercise tolerance and/or exercise induced hypotension is an indication for aortic valve replacement in a patient with moderate to severe aortic stenosis.
